How to get to De Waterkant
De Waterkant is located 0.6 mi (1 km) from the heart of Cape Town.
Flying to:
- Cape Town (CPT-Cape Town Intl.), 11 mi (17.7 km) from De Waterkant

When is the best time to visit Cape Town?
- Hottest months: February, January, March, December (average 20°C)
- Coldest months: July, June, August, September (average 13°C)
- Rainiest months: July, June, May, August (average 51 mm of rainfall)
